Mitchell High Senior Awarded Prestigious Regional Scholarship

community-foundation

Mitchell High School senior Nanci Romero-Juarez has been awarded the Charles C. and Suzanne R. McKinney Scholarship, a four-year award valued at $20,000. She is among 94 students across 59 schools in 20 Western North Carolina counties selected to receive scholarships from The Community Foundation of Western North Carolina (CFWNC).

In total, CFWNC approved $586,500 in scholarships this year. The selection process involved more than 50 community volunteers who reviewed applications to choose recipients based on a range of eligibility criteria.

Scholarship funds managed by the Foundation vary in scope—some are open to students across the region, while others are tied to specific counties, fields of study, or schools.

CFWNC partners with families, businesses, and nonprofits to strengthen local communities through charitable giving. Since its founding in 1978, the Foundation has awarded more than $387 million in grants and now manages over 1,300 charitable funds. More information is available at www.cfwnc.org.
